Under an ambitious Deep Decarbonization Scenario, China&#039;s N\u2082O emissions could fall by 73% by 2050 (or 51% under a more moderate New Policies Scenario), with the industrial sector delivering the largest share of reductions. Under the new policies scenario, industry could cut N\u2082O emissions by about 177 million tonnes of carbon dioxide equivalent (CO\u2082e) by 2035 \u2014 76% of China&#039;s total \u2014 rising to roughly 211 million tonnes by 2050.
